the 1:7 seems to work well for 55gr-77gr.im not aware of anything larger,at least not thats available commercially(have heard about a 90gr or 100gr).
the 1:9 seems to run from 40gr-50gr(?) on the low end,up to 68gr on the high end.although there seems to be some variance even in rifles with the same twist rate.some seem to have a faster 1:9 that does ok with 75gr,and others with a slower 1:9 which doesnt.
but if you definately want to shoot the 75gr/77gr stuff(i do),1:7 or 1:8 is the way to go.
